Job ID: J010006 Support day-to-day Amazon private-label operations across listings, orders, data, inventory, customer experience, and promotions while building the platform knowledge and analytical discipline required for independent marketplace operations.
01
Responsibilities
- Support daily Amazon store operations, including listing creation, product-data maintenance, price and inventory updates, page checks, and follow-up on routine issues to keep store information accurate and operations stable.
- Compile sales, traffic, conversion, advertising, return, and inventory data; maintain recurring reports, identify clear anomalies, and provide reliable information to the operations manager.
- Assist with optimizing titles, bullet points, images, keywords, and product-detail content, verifying the customer-facing result and tracking content updates or test outcomes.
- Monitor available, inbound, and aging inventory together with sales velocity and days of supply; support replenishment recommendations and flag stockout, slow-moving, aged-inventory, and storage-fee risks.
- Assist with orders, customer inquiries, returns, RMA records, reviews, and complaint data; categorize recurring issues and share findings with customer service, product, and quality teams for resolution.
- Learn and follow Amazon policies, performance requirements, and account-security procedures; monitor account health, product compliance, and platform notifications and escalate risks promptly.
- Support the setup and maintenance of sponsored advertising, promotions, coupons, and platform events; verify budgets and campaign status, organize performance data, and complete basic optimization under guidance.
- Track competitor pricing, ranking, reviews, promotions, and broader market changes in a structured format to support product-performance reviews and operating decisions.
- Coordinate with product, design, customer service, sourcing, logistics, and warehouse teams on new-product launches, content updates, replenishment, and exception resolution.
